Tolimidone is a potent and selective allosteric activator of Lyn kinase with an EC50 of 63 nM.

Incubation of Tolimidone (MLR-1023) with Lyn kinase elicits a repeatable 50% increase in enzyme activity. Tolimidone elicits a concentration-dependent increase in Lyn kinase activation with a 2.3- and 2.1-fold increase achieved at concentrations of 3 and 10 μM, respectively. Inclusion of Tolimidone (100 μM) increases Lyn kinase activity by 3-fold at each ATP concentration tested (Vmax=2601 U/mg). Tolimidone-mediated activation of Lyn kinase increases in proportion to the length of preincubation period in the absence of ATP[1].

Administration of Tolimidone (MLR-1023) (30 mg/kg i.p.) significantly (p<0.05) lowers blood glucose levels to 148 and 158 mg/dL, 30 and 90 min after administration, respectively. Tolimidone significantly increases adipocyte differentiation and adiponectin production by 3.7- and 19-fold, respectively[1]. Tolimidone elicits a dose-dependent potentiation of the insulin response, with a maximal effect observed with a dose level of 30 mg/kg[2].
